Dog and Bear: Three to Get Ready

Dog and Bear are friends who remind me very much of Mo Willems' characters, Elephant and Piggie. Bear seems to be the more rational, organized, careful sort of friend. Dog is full of adventure and energy and imagination. In the first of the three stories in this book, it is Bear who finds himself in a bit of a jam. Think of Winnie the Pooh and the honey jar stuck on his head. Bear has a bucket stuck on his head and it is up to Dog to figure a way out of this mess. He does.....more or less:) Then, on to making the bed and the two very different approaches to the task. We finish with Bear's magnificently organized brown boxes each marked with a letter to indicate their contents. But in all this organization, Sock Monkey seems to have gotten lost. Where is he? Hmm.. is he in the box marked "C" for "cuddly?" Nope. Try again. This is a great early reader and at the same time a wonderful read aloud to share. All about friendship, accepting differences, helping each other. And not a video game in sight.
